US efforts to prop up the yen risk doing more harm than good

The US government is trying to support the value of the Japanese yen, but this effort might actually make things worse. This is because the US is essentially competing with Japan's central bank, the Bank of Japan, to raise interest rates and attract investors. If both countries are trying to do the same thing, it could lead to a situation where the US dollar becomes too expensive, causing problems for the US economy and global trade.
